Atlanta Teens  3 MARTA Routes to Fun!

Glen Emerald Park:
1479 Bouldercrest Rd.
Atlanta, GA 30316
Near: East Atlanta Village
Marta Route: From 5-Point Station, take Marta East to King Memorial. Take bus #32 (Bouldercrest), get off at the park stop. Need transfer or Marta Card to ride bus and return
Attractions: Lake, nature trail, 2 basketball courts, 2 tennis courts, multi-use field, 2 playgrounds, picnic areas and nature trails

Lake Claire Park:
Lakeshore Dr.
Atlanta 30307
Hours: 6am – 11pm
Near: Lakeshore Drive, McLendon Ave. and Almeta Ave.
Marta Route: From 5-Point Station, take Marta North to North Ave. or take Marta East to Avondale. Come out to the corner of Ponce De Leon & Lakeshore, walk down Lakeshore 2-3 blocks to the park. If you take the North Station option you will need a transfer or Marta Card to return
Attractions: Multi-purpose sports field, playground, 2 tennis courts, picnic area and paved paths

William T. Knight Park “Knight Park”:
Howell Station Neighborhood
Atlanta, GA 30318
Near: Church St., Rice St., Niles Ave. and Carr St.
Marta Route: From 5-Points Station, take Marta East to either Bankhead or Ashby stop. Take the #52 to the corner of Marietta & Ridge, walk down Ridge 1 block to Church St., the park will be right there. You can also take the #14 bus from Bankhead to Ridge & Marietta and walk down Ridge 1 block to Church St. to the park. You will need a transfer or Marta Card to ride the bus and to return.
Attractions: Green space, playground and tennis court


FOLLOW THESE SAFETY  RULES
1. Be aware of your surroundings at all times.
2. Walk confidently.
3. Look people in the eye as you pass them. This lets others know that you are aware of their presence.
4. Wear shoes and clothing that allow freedom of movement.
5. Don’t wear headphones while exercising. Being able to hear your surroundings will allow you to notice someone you don’t see.
6. Lock your vehicle. Don’t leave valuables such as purses/wallets/cell phones inside.
7. Carry a cell phone or enough change for a phone call in case of emergency.
8. If approached by a stranger don’t allow yourself to be distracted. Reply from a distance and keep responses to questions brief and businesslike.
9. In case of trouble yell “fire” to attract attention.
